As you may know, Leeds Teaching Hospitals Trust is planning to build two new hospitals at Leeds General Infirmary (LGI). This change provides us with an opportunity to improve the way we deliver maternity and neonatal services in Leeds.
We are planning to:
Our consultation is live right now and we’re asking for parents, expectant parents, members of the public and staff to get involved and have their say, you don’t have to have used our maternity and neonatal services to have your say.
